From the Gypsy violins of Budapest to the romantic sounds of Vienna, the “City of Music,” this European river cruise highlights the natural beauty of Austria’s Wachau Valley, and the fascinating capital cities of Hungary and Slovakia. Before your cruise, spend two nights in Budapest, with guided sightseeing in the vibrant capital. Enjoy plenty of time to explore Budapest on your own. Take pictures from Fishermen’s Bastion, walk across Chain Bridge, or enjoy a cream cake in the renowned Gerbeaud Café.

Board your Avalon Suite Ship® and head upriver to Bratislava. For a 58-mile stretch, the middle of the Danube forms the border between Hungary and Slovakia, and guided sightseeing awaits you in Slovakia’s capital. In Melk, you will visit Austria’s majestic Benedictine Abbey, one of Europe’s largest monasteries, sitting high above the breathtaking views of the Danube River and surrounding countryside. Cruise through the picturesque Wachau Valley and spend free time in Durnstein, known for the striking blue facade of its baroque Stiftskirche below the castle ruins where England’s King Richard the Lionheart was imprisoned in 1192. Your Danube River cruise concludes in Vienna.
